Most Common Overuse Injuries in Kids: A Soccer Mom’s Guide

Overuse injuries are caused by repetitive stress on a particular area of the body, and are common among young athletes who are still growing. These injuries can cause deformities and require surgical intervention if not treated properly. FBI – Foreign Body Ingestions

  If you’ve spent any time with a toddler, then you know they are curious beings. Children between the ages of six months and three years old are at high risk of accidentally ingesting foreign objects into their bodies, due to their innate curiosity of putting things into their mouths, noses and ears. Ibuprofen Recall: The Importance of Correct Dosages for Children

PSA: Infant Ibuprofen has been recalled at CVS, Walmart and Family Dollar. According to the recall announcement, some concentrations were potentially too high and could be dangerous if consumed.
